Timor Oriental is the men's national football team, currently ranked #198 in the FIFA World Rankings based in Dili, playing their home matches at Stadion Nasional Timor Leste. Joao Pedro leads Timor Oriental's scoring in league play with 2 goals this season, while Olagar Xavier has contributed 1.

Timor Oriental have been in a difficult spell recently, winning 1 of their last 5 matches (20% win rate). They have scored 4 goals and conceded 14 during this period. Overall, finding the net has proven difficult. However, defensive frailties have been a concern, conceding an average of 2.8 goals per game. In the Asian Cup Qualification Round 3 Grp. A, their recent results include a 1-0 win against Maldives, a 1-4 loss to Philippines, a 1-3 loss to Philippines, a 0-5 loss to Tajikistan, and a 1-2 loss to Maldives.

Timor Oriental currently sits in 3rd place in the Asian Cup Qualification Playoff (Asian Cup Qualification Round 3 Grp. A) with 3 points from 6 matches (1W 0D 5L).

Timor Oriental's squad consists of 22 players. Goalkeepers: Filonito Nogueira (East Timor), Junildo Pereira (East Timor), Pablo Jesus (East Timor). Defenders: Almerito (East Timor), Anizo Correia (East Timor), Juvito Moniz (East Timor), Olagar Xavier (East Timor), Tomas Sarmento (East Timor), Candido (East Timor), João Panji (East Timor). Midfielders: Jhon Frith (East Timor), Joao Rangel (Leiston), José de Andrade (East Timor), Kornelis Portela (East Timor), Luís Pinto (East Timor), Elias Mesquita (East Timor). Forwards: Alex Moreira (East Timor), Lourenço Paulo (East Timor), Luís Figo (East Timor), Mário Quintão (East Timor), Paulo Gali (Persebaya Surabaya), Yohanes (East Timor).

Sun-Tae Park is the current head coach of Timor Oriental. Under their leadership, the team has achieved a 0% win rate across 2 matches, averaging 0.00 points per game.

Previously, Davide Ballardini managed the club for one season, recording 1 win from 1 match (100% win rate).

Timor Oriental plays their home matches at Stadion Nasional Timor Leste in Dili, which has a capacity of 5,000.
